The Delta opens east of Alexandria. Rosetta Rashid holds its Ottoman past in remarkable wooden houses and a streetscape that belongs to another century entirely. The route continues to Damietta, whose furniture district is a working showcase of Egyptian craftsmanship, before arriving at Ras El Bar, where the Nile meets the Mediterranean in a rare geographical encounter. A traditional seafood lunch marks midday. Overnight at Ras El Bar.

Port Said Heritage

Port Said carries the memory of empires in its architecture. The morning moves through the Military Museum and into the European Heritage District, where nineteenth-century facades line wide streets in a style unlike anywhere else in Egypt. A Corniche walk follows before a traditional Sayadia seafood lunch and free time to explore at your own pace. Overnight in Port Said.

Ismailia

Leaving Port Said behind, the road leads to Ismailia a city shaped by the Suez Canal and the men who built it. The De Lesseps Museum holds that history in personal form. Lake Timsah offers a quieter hour before a visit to Shagara Farm, followed by a traditional Sayadia lunch. As evening falls, a sunset moment beside the Suez Canal one of the world’s great waterways, viewed at its most unhurried. Alternative meal options are available upon request. Overnight in Ismailia.

Ras Mohammed National Park

A full day is given to Ras Mohammed National Park one of Egypt’s most celebrated marine reserves, where the Red Sea reveals its full colour and depth. Snorkelling brings the coral reefs into immediate contact. The Mangrove Area and the Magic Lake add a terrestrial dimension to a day defined by the water. Return to Sharm El Sheikh in the afternoon.
